What Is Viscosity of Liquids?

Viscosity refers to a liquid's resistance to flow and deformation under shear stress. It is an essential property that influences how liquid materials behave during manufacturing, installation, and operation.

For example, in concrete mixing, the viscosity of the mixture dictates pumpability and workability, impacting the overall construction timeline and quality. In lubrication, understanding viscosity ensures machinery operates smoothly without excessive wear or energy consumption.

Factors Affecting Viscosity

  • Temperature: As temperature increases, viscosity typically decreases, making liquids flow more easily.
  • Pressure: Elevated pressure can increase viscosity, particularly in high-pressure hydraulic systems.
  • Composition: The molecular makeup of liquids influences viscosity; thicker, more complex molecules tend to increase viscosity.

Measurement and Relevance in Engineering and Business

Measuring viscosity accurately is crucial for quality control in manufacturing and repair processes. Tools such as viscometers provide precise data that are used to optimize product formulations and operational procedures.
